Celebrate in Ernest

Celebrate in Ernest

July 11, 2024
Ernest Bloch Legacy Committee presents a commemorative program, held at Newport’s Pacific Maritime Heritage Center this Sunday, July 14. Charmaine Leclair, PHD ’95, MMUS ’89, will perform “Suite No. 1 for Solo Cello,” which Bloch composed three years before his death, while living on the Oregon Coast. She received her PhD in music history and cello performance from the University of Oregon and was appointed as a core member of the cello section of the Newport Symphony in April 2024.

Seattle Social Housing Developer Selects Roberto Jimenez as First CEO

Seattle Social Housing Developer Selects Roberto Jimenez as First CEO

July 24, 2024
The Seattle Social Housing Developer (SSHD) is pleased to announce the appointment of Roberto Jimenez, BA ’98, as its inaugural Chief Executive Officer. With an impressive background in affordable housing and community development, Jimenez brings a wealth of experience and visionary leadership to SSHD at a pivotal time in the organization’s growth.

Tribal Council welcomes new Education Director: Dr. Joseph Claunch

Tribal Council welcomes new Education Director: Dr. Joseph Claunch

July 18, 2024
Chairman Melvin J. Baker, Tribal Council, and Executive Officer Lindsay J. Box are delighted to welcome Dr. Joseph Claunch, MED ’08, as the new Director of the Department of Education, effective, July 1, 2024. Dr. Claunch holds a bachelor’s degree in American Indian Studies from Haskell Indian Nations University, a master’s degree in Education from the University of Oregon, and a doctorate degree (Ph.D.) in Sport and Exercise Psychology from the University of Kansas.
